▲ Take a ride on the popular Puffing Billy Railway Trip: Located 42 kilometers east of Melbourne, this is one of Australia's oldest steam trains. There, you'll have the opportunity to ride the train through the Dandenong Ranges and experience the wonders of nature.

▲Enjoy the magnificent sea views from The Nobbies Viewpoint: This is a viewpoint at the southwestern tip of Phillip Island. Nobbies Viewpoint is renowned for its spectacular coastline and abundant wildlife. Standing on the viewing platform, you can overlook the vast ocean and the unique surrounding terrain, feeling the power and mystery of nature.

▲Watching penguins return to their nests: As the sun dips below the horizon and the sky darkens, flocks of little penguins begin their journey from the sea back to their burrows on shore. They waddle across the beach until they safely reach their homes. This unique spectacle is breathtaking and deeply impresses us with the wonder of nature and the miracle of life.
